By Ekpegha T.

The Administrator of the Presidential Amnesty Programme Dr. Dennis Otuaro, has met with the Elder's Council for consultation. This meeting is a significant engagement aimed at seeking wisdom and guidance from the elders, discussing the progress and challenges of the programme also ensuring the programme's impact and sustainability.

This consultation is expected to yield positive outcomes, fostering a stronger partnership between PAP and the Elder's Council, and contributing to the overall development and peace in the Niger Delta region.

By meeting with the Elder's Council, Dr. Otuaro demonstrates his commitment to inclusive and participatory governance, respecting traditional leadership and wisdom.

According to Dr.Otuaro he said, attention will be given to every angle in the programme.


The Administrator of the Presidential Amnesty Dr. Dennis Otuaro, has announced his intention to appeal to Mr. President for increased funding for the programme. This decision comes after the budget for the programme was reduced by half, potentially impacting its effectiveness.

Speaking further, the Administrator of the Amnesty Programme, has stated that only delegates who are qualified to study professional courses will be sent abroad for studies.The decision comes while meeting with the elder's council in the Niger Delta region.
